Industry Trends and Dynamics
Current and Emerging Trends
A growing concern within the industry is the trend of competitors orchestrating DDoS attacks to gain an advantage. This malicious tactic is particularly pronounced in fiercely competitive areas such as gaming and cryptocurrency markets. Additionally, there have been alarming reports of state-sponsored actors exploiting DDoS capabilities as part of geopolitical maneuvers. The complexity of these cyber attacks is compounded by incidents where companies unintentionally inflict DDoS attacks upon themselves due to server misconfigurations and operational errors. Furthermore, these emerging trends highlight the need to shift focus towards more proactive responses. As the nature of DDoS attacks evolves, so too does the source of these attacks, with certain regions experiencing a higher concentration of these activities, often due to evolving geopolitical narratives or regional infrastructure flaws. Understanding and anticipating these trends can help organizations better prepare for and respond to the dynamic and unpredictable threats posed by DDoS attacks.
